A half-glazed, glazed panel with a flap for cats is typically priced between PS120 and PS150 with VAT. This includes the cost for the flap, its installation, and the microchip cat-flap (which will only open when it is activated by the collar chip of your pet). It is more expensive to put an animal flap in a fully glazed panel. The best choice is to buy a brand new double-glazed sealed unit that has a hole that is already made to fit the flap. This is the only option that will ensure that your pet will only come in the time you'd like them to.

Installing a cat flap on a uPVC door panel is easy and relatively cheap. It is as simple as removing the old panel and create the hole to accommodate the flap. Install the new panel and then attach the cat flap. The process should take only several hours.
In addition to making it easier for your pet to enter and exit the house, a cat flap can assist in preventing drafts that can increase energy costs. This is because it will seal the space around the flap, preventing cold air from entering your home in winter and warm air from getting out in summer.
You can put an animal flap on most uPVC doors including composite doors and half-glazed doors. But, it's important to remember that glass units can be quite dangerous for your pets. If they knock over the glass unit, it could lead to serious injuries. If you're considering putting a cat-flap into your uPVC doors, make sure that it is made of toughened safety glass.
